Output 21e56c22d01ccb7567663c98ecb5a0ffebf6b1eda280546dcd902326d2b0ef16:1

value
150146099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f4ee58010a329707ad24cfeae474c9708f183dc OP_EQUAL
address
3BqZSfHJndP8Xr1NcnBYZ5VF9tB52kDRUN
transaction
21e56c22d01ccb7567663c98ecb5a0ffebf6b1eda280546dcd902326d2b0ef16
spent
true